SUBJECT: KOSOVO RECOGNITION IN ADVANCE OF UNGA
REF: SECSTATE 94939
Classified By: EP COUNSELOR JOEL EHRENDREICH FOR REASONS 1.4 (B + D)
1. (C) Poloff delivered reftel demarche points urging
Singapore to meet with Kososvo's UN delegation on the margins
of the UNGA and urged Singapore to formally recognize Kosovo
during a meeting with MFA United Nations and Legal Issue
Branch Desk Officer Jeremy Rabani on September 14. Rabani
acknowledged that the Kosovars had requested a meeting with
Singapore on the margins of the UNGA but that Singapore has
not yet agreed to the meeting. In a separate conversation,
MFA Europe Director Lawrence Anderson said that Singapore's
policy of not recognizing Kosovo has not/not changed.
2. (C) Comment: Singapore usually follows rather than leads
on issues such as recognition of independence. Given the
sensitivities in the region with regards to breakaway states
(specifically in Thailand, Indonesia, the Philippines and
China),Singapore has long adhered to a policy of refusing to
recognize Kosovo as an independent state. Until momentum on
this issue has shifted in the region, Post does not expect
Singapore to change its position. End Comment.
